diff --git a/sshca/jenkins.yaml b/sshca/jenkins.yaml new file mode 100644 index 0000000..40850ba --- /dev/null +++ b/sshca/jenkins.yaml @@ -0,0 +1,30 @@ +apiVersion: rbac.authorization.k8s.io/v1 +kind: Role +metadata: + name: jenkins + namespace: sshca +rules: + - apiGroups: + - apps + resources: + - deployments + resourceNames: + - sshca + verbs: + - get + - patch + +--- +apiVersion: rbac.authorization.k8s.io/v1 +kind: RoleBinding +metadata: + name: jenkins + namespace: sshca +roleRef: + apiGroup: rbac.authorization.k8s.io + kind: Role + name: jenkins +subjects: +- kind: ServiceAccount + name: default + namespace: jenkins-jobs